Uses of Income Certificate
- The Income Certificate is used on getting admission in the schools and colleges.
- To get a pension from the government.
- To apply for the loan.
- At hospitals to apply for the medical benefits.
- The Income certificate is also used for vailing the offers provided by the state as well as the central government.
- Providing relief to victims of several natural disasters.
Documents Required
- Copy of Ration Card
- Electricity bill
- Self-declaration of Individual’s
- Valid ID card
- salary slip

Income Certificate is a document issued by the Village Administrative Officer that would have to be produced before the State Government for availing various subsidies and schemes like eScholarship. In the case of income certificate must be produced before the Central Government Departments the concerned Tahsildar will be the authority to issue the Income Certificate.

Calculating Income
While providing an income certificate, the income of the family would be assessed. The family would consist of the applicant, his or her parents, unmarried brothers, and sisters or dependent unmarried sons and daughters living together in the same house and widowed daughters actually dependant on the family.
Income would mean the regular income actually earned by the family members. The income of unmarried daughters and unmarried brothers and sisters can be reckoned for calculating family income. Include the income of the members of the family living together for calculating. However, the following incomes will not be included:
1. The income of widows daughter or sister.
2. Terminal benefits.
3. Surrender leave salary.
4. Festival allowance.
5. Family pension.
